Integrated Power Services is Hiring a Director of Engineering, Electrical Design & Integration Near Dallas, TX

Who We Are:

Integrated Power Services (IPS) is the leading North American solution provider for power management, electro-mechanical and rotating assets. Serving customers across a wide range of industries, including power generation, utilities, water and wastewater, petrochemicals, air separation, oil & gas, metals, mining, paper, aggregates, and cement.

IPS defines world-class electric motor and generator repair, and Power Management every day. When you work for IPS, you can learn from industry experts and discover your potential while being part of a winning team committed to upholding our core values: Safety, Integrity, Teamwork, Accountability, Customer Focus, Entrepreneurial Spirit.

Responsibilities and Expectations:

Integrated Power Services (IPS) is seeking an experienced Senior Electrical Engineer with a strong background in design integration to join our dynamic team. The successful candidate will be responsible for leading the integration of complex power systems and power electronic equipment and ensuring that all components work together seamlessly. This role demands a blend of deep technical expertise, leadership, and project management skills to drive the development and implementation of innovative electrical designs in the power management division of IPS.

This role will play a pivotal role in driving the growth and expansion ofIPS Power MD engineering projects and services specifically supporting our Custom Equipment business. He or she will collaborate closely with the service centers, sales Managers, marketing, and product specialists to develop effective solutions.

Responsibilities

  • Lead the medium and high voltage electrical design integration process, ensuring that all electrical components and systems meet technical specifications and quality standards.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ams, including mechanical engineering, software development, and quality assurance, to ensure integrated and cohesive design solutions.
  • Develop and implement integration strategies for complex electrical systems, including power distribution, control systems, and communication interfaces.
  • Conduct system-level design reviews, simulations, and validation tests to verify system performance and reliability.
  • Provide technical leadership and mentorship to junior electrical engineers and design teams.
  • Develop and supervise site electrical procedures, providing technical guidance for connections and wiring systems.
  • Oversee project execution from start to finish, interface with stakeholders, and ensure applications meet regulation standards.
  • Manage project timelines, resources, and budgets to meet deliverables and milestones.
  • Stay abreast of emerging technologies and methodologies in electrical engineering and design integration.
  • Ensure compliance with industry standards, regulatory requirements, and company policies.
  • Stay updated on industry trends, best practices, and emerging technologies to maintain a competitive edge.

Qualifications, Competencies:

  • Bachelor’s degree in electrical engineering or a related field. A master’s degree is preferred.
  • Professional Engineering (PE) certification is preferred but not required.
  • Minimum of 8 years of experience in electrical engineering, with at least 3 years in a leadership role focusing on design integration.
  • Proven track record of successfully leading the integration of complex electrical systems.
  • Strong understanding of electrical engineering principles, system design, and integration techniques and applicable industry standards.
  • Experience with electrical CAD tools, simulation software, and system-level testing methodologies.
  • Excellent project management skills, with the ability to lead projects from concept through to completion.
  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to work effectively in a team environment and interact with all levels of the organization.
  • Ability to think strategically, analyze data, and make sound business decisions.
  • Self-motivated with a results-driven approach and ability to work independently as well as part of a team.

About Integrated Power Services

We keep electric motors and generators running. Integrated Power Services (IPS) is North Americas leading provider of electric motor and generator service for various continuous process industries, including power generation (fossil, hydro, wind and nuclear), petrochemicals, metals, air separation, mining, paper, cement, oil and gas. Headquartered in Greenville, SC, with regional service centers, field service offices and distribution centers throughout the US and Canada, the company offers engineering services, in-shop repair services, on-site field services, product resale, unit exchange pro...grams and asset storage on a local, regional and national scale.
